Description

Madindoline A is an orally active gp130 antagonist with a KD of 288 μM. Madindoline A inhibits IL-6- and IL-11-induced osteoclastogenesis, suppresses IL-6-stimulated serum amyloid A protein production, inhibits bone resorption and bone loss, and also inhibits IL-6- and IL-11-dependent cell line growth, as well as IL-6-dependent Stat3 tyrosine phosphorylation. Madindoline A is applicable for the research of hormone-dependent postmenopausal osteoporosis[1][2].

In Vitro

Madindoline A (0.5-70 μM; 72 h) acts as a competitive and selective antagonist of IL-6 responses in IL-6-dependent MH-60 cells, with a pA2 value of 4.78. It does not affect cell growth mediated by IL-2, IL-3 or TNF, nor does it influence cell growth under non-IL-6-dependent conditions[1].
Madindoline A (70 μM; 72 h) significantly inhibits IL-6-induced differentiation of M1 cells into macrophage-like cells, but does not affect basal differentiation or LIF-induced differentiation[1].
Madindoline A (100 μM; 15 min) inhibits IL-6-induced tyrosine phosphorylation of STAT3 in HepG2 cells, but does not affect LIF-induced STAT3 phosphorylation[1].
Madindoline A (30 μM; 4 days) significantly inhibits osteoclast formation induced by IL-6 and IL-11 in a co-culture system of mouse calvarial osteoblasts and bone marrow cells, but exerts no effect on osteoclast formation induced by LIF, IL-1, or 1α,25 (OH) 2D3[1].

In Vivo

Madindoline A (10-60 mg/kg; p.o.; single administration) dose-dependently inhibits IL-6-induced serum amyloid A (SAA) production in mice[1].
Madindoline A (60 mg/kg; p.o.; once every other day; for 4 weeks) significantly inhibits bone resorption and bone loss in ovariectomized mice without affecting their uterine weight or serum IL-6 levels[1].
